JSF Tools Reference Guide. Copyright . If you distribute this document, or a modified version of it, you must provide attribution to Red Hat, Inc. If the document is modified, all Red Hat trademarks must be removed. Red Hat Software Collections is not formally related to or endorsed by the official Joyent Node. We are not affiliated with, endorsed or sponsored by the Open. Javaserver Faces Tools Libraries WestStack Foundation, or the Open. JSF (Java. Server Faces) - Tutorial. Java. Server Faces - JSF. Java. Server Faces (JSF) is a UI component based Java Web. JSF is serverbased, e. JSF is part of. the Java EE standard. It. can be defined for which. Session, Request. Application or none). Once you define the. Person in your. JSF UI. Value and Method Binding. Introduction to JavaServer Faces 2.x. JavaServer Faces (JSF). You might be prompted to resolve the reference to the JUnit libraries when you open the NetBeans project if you. In JSF you can access the values of a managed bean via. For value binding the universal Expression. Language (EL) is. In JSF you. do not need to. JSP EL expressions are using the $. JSF EL. expressions. These are only evaluated when. Prerequisites to use JSF. To use JSF you need. JSF Implementation (in the form of the JSF jars)The JSTL tags library. JavaServer Faces (JSF) is a standardized specification for building User Interfaces (UI) for server-side applications. Before JavaServer Faces, developers who built web applications often relied on building HTML user interface. A Java runtime environment. A web- container to use JSF in (for example Tomcat). JSP has the following main features. JSP is based on the Model- View- Controller concept. Buy JavaServer Faces: The Complete Reference (Complete Reference Series) on Amazon.com FREE SHIPPING on qualified orders. JavaServer Faces with Eclipse This article describes how to develop JavaServer Faces web applications with Eclipse WTP JSF tooling. It demonstrates managed beans, validators, external resource bundles and the JSF navigation. The JSF Tools Reference Guide explains how to use the JSF Tools. JSF Tools does not lock you into any one JavaServer Faces. Make sure to select the Add Libraries option to add all required JSF related. Hi, did you do the following? Select Windows -> Preferences Open Web -> JavaServer Faces Tools and select libraries. Press new, give it the name 'Apache MyFaces' and add the libraries myfaces-api.jar and myfaces-impl.jar to it. First step with JavaServer Faces using Eclipse This tutorial facilitates the first steps with the quite new framework JavaServer Faces (JSF). Step by step an example application (a library) will be created, which illustrate. JavaServer Faces (JSF) is a Java. JSF 1.x uses JavaServer Pages (JSP) as its default templating system. This section needs expansion. JSP has a stateful UI component model, e. The renderer is responsible of. This renderer can. The. standard. renderer for JSF components is the HTML. JSTL tags are used to include JSF UI. JSP. This is standard in JSF 1. The JSF 2. 0. version is. Facelets. JSF configuration files. JSF is based on the following configuration files. General web application configuration filefaces- config. Contains the configuration. JSF. application. This is similar to other. Your first JSF project. Our first JSF example will be a celsius to fahrenheit convertor. Under. . Your project has been created. Review the generated project. Review the web. xml file. It has an entry for the Faces Servlet. The result should look like the following: Select your project, right- click on it, select New - > JSP. Run your webapplication. Select Convertor. You should be able to use your JSF application. To load a style. sheet include the following in your JSP page in the header section. Your second JSF application. This second JSF application will add validation, resource. The. next chapter will demonstrate how to keep your model code clean and. Register your managed beans. Double- click on faces- config. Register your User. Card. java as managed. Create therefore the following. Resource bundle for messages. With JSP it is easy to use resource bundles for the static text. JSP application. Create the following file. Java. Server Page with JSF components. Create a new JSP page . Element. Description. Make the palette available if necessary. Add Login. View and. Trainer to the workspace. You. should have now an arrow which indicates a navigation rule. Select then the arrow and the. In the navigation rule. Run your webapplication. To run your webapplication, select Login. View. jsp, right. Try another user this should not work. JSF application with a controller. We will now extend the example from the previous chapter to a. The system will propose two number and the user must. This will allow you to create a domain model without. Create a new package de. This field will later get. UIComponent (panel) from the JSP. Register your managed beans- Dependency injection. Double- click on faces- config. Register the classes . The scope of card will be set to none as it will be. Controller. Card via dependency injection. In the. initialization tab maintain the data as displayed in the screenshot. Resource bundle for messages. Create the following file . Java. Server Page with JSF components. Create a new JSP page . What is new is that is use now the binding. Binding. allows to bind certain UIControls to a managed bean. This way be bind. The controller can then. UIControl depending on the user. Run your webapplication. To run your webapplication, select Trainer. A Todo JSF application. Lets now create a JSF application for maintaining a Todo list. Create a new package de. Register your managed beans. Double- click on faces- config. Register the Todo. Controller. Create a file. Java. Server Page with JSF components. Create a new JSP page . This can call a method which. Action. Event. This tag defines a. This is very similar. This. allow you to listener to changes for this link, e. The method. delete from the controller will then remove this elements from the. Run your webapplication. If you run your webapplication you should be seeing the.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. Archives
December 2016
Categories |